**Norbeepee** is a proprietary polyherbal Ayurvedic tablet marketed by AVN Ayurveda Formulations for the management of hypertension. Each 200 mg tablet contains Vacha (*Acorus calamus*), Pushkaramula (*Inula racemosa*), Usira (*Vetiveria zizanioides*), Daruharidra (*Berberis aristata*), and Sarpagandha (*Rauwolfia serpentina*), each at 40 mg. AVN describes the formulation as having sympatholytic, peripheral vasodilatory, diuretic, and anxiolytic effects; its proposed antihypertensive activity is therefore based on combined botanical actions rather than a defined single molecular target.
